Abstract

A balun is provided in which first balanced line and second balanced line are disposed on a nearly the same plane, first unbalanced line is disposed above first balanced line at a predetermined distance from first balanced line, second unbalanced line is disposed below second balanced line at the predetermined distance from second balanced line. With this configuration, the distance between first unbalanced line and second unbalanced line can be increased thereby greatly suppressing mutual cancellation of a current flowing in first unbalanced line and a current flowing in second unbalanced line.

Claims (27)

1. A balun comprising:

an input terminal,

a coupled line connected to the input terminal, and

a first output terminal and a second output terminal connected to the coupled line, the coupled line including:

a first unbalanced line connected to the input terminal,

a second unbalanced line connected to the first unbalanced line by folding back with an open end connected to ground,

a first balanced line connected between the ground and the first output terminal,

a second balanced line connected between the ground and the second output terminal; wherein

the first balanced line and the second balanced line are disposed substantially on the same plane,

the first unbalanced line is disposed above the first balanced line at a predetermined distance from the first balanced line, and

the second unbalanced line is disposed below the second balanced line at the predetermined distance from the second balanced line.

2. The balun of claim 1 , wherein the width of the first unbalanced line and the width of the second unbalanced line are greater than the widths of the first balanced line and the second balanced line.
